  ### 2. Stackpath is going downhill fast. Stay away.

**Rating:** 0.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Christoph M. |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** February 07, 2023

**What do you like best about StackPath CDN?**

Their CDN and WAF are ok. Slightly below average, I would say, but good enough for production use. The significant advantage was that they had decent pricing for long-term customers until now. But that just changed, so nothing stands out or gives this company an edge anymore. They are overpriced now, with a mediocre product.

**What do you dislike about StackPath CDN?**

Stackpath is neither the best CDN nor the best WAF out there. They don't have that many POPs and are not particularly fast or offer advanced features.
However, they had a reasonable price until now. But they have changed the pricing and are forcing loyal, long-term customers into their new pricing model, which quadruples the price in our case. 

Also, a few months ago, they stopped support for paying customers almost entirely and started to offer an add-on support package (with high pricing, of course). The milking process has begun, and we are not on board. We are migrating to a service offering better value and a better product; there are many.

Goodbye, Stackpath; it was fun while it lasted.

**What problems is StackPath CDN solving and how is that benefiting you?**

It's a CDN with integrated WAF. It offers protection and Edge-Caching.

  ### 7. Incredible Support. As feature-ful as Fastly, and as easy as Cloudflare

**Rating:** 5.0/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Austin P. | Head of Social Media Marketing,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** December 04, 2020

**What do you like best about StackPath CDN?**

- Incredible support staff available 24/7
- Edge scripts are like cloudflare workers and are better than lambda@edge
- 100% free SSL's unlike Fastly
- 100 additional domains per site, unlike Cloudfront's ten
- Ability to set cache keys from the origin for easy cache clearing
- Good speed (TTFB globally of < 50ms for me)

**What do you dislike about StackPath CDN?**

The only thing I can think of is the lack of auto image optimization.

**What problems is StackPath CDN solving and how is that benefiting you?**

I have a multi-tenant application where customized user's content needs to be delivered at the edge. That means I need to allow for an arbitrary number of domains to connect to my service AND keep ultra-low latency (so a single origin doesn't cut it).

  ### 17. MAXCDN is an overall good global CDN service.

**Rating:** 3.5/5.0 stars

**Reviewed by:** Alex W. | VP of Engineering, Entertainment, Small-Business (50 or fewer emp.)

**Reviewed Date:** April 06, 2016

**What do you like best about StackPath CDN?**

MAXCDN's speed is fast and price is reasonable. They are not the fastest CDN in a particular region, but is all top 5 of all regions in 9GAG own benchmark. MAXCDN gives you enough flexibility to control your CDN behaviors, that is helpful for DevOps team. The dashboard the clear and realtime. Their priority-support team is quite good. 

**What do you dislike about StackPath CDN?**

They never get 100% SLA. MAXCDN always has some tiny incidents from some POPs (Ef, AU/EU). They will reroute your traffic to nearest POP, but during that time, the latency increased. You may need to create your own monitoring process by using some other services, as their NOC team found problem late sometime. Their price of South America is not cheap.

**Recommendations to others considering StackPath CDN:**

If you need a global balanced CDN, no need very high bandwidth support. MAXCDN should be a good choice

**What problems is StackPath CDN solving and how is that benefiting you?**

9GAG needs a Global CDN which can provide fast services / full controllable / reasonable price / five nine SLA / flexible enterprise contract .. We runs our own benchmark on 8 CDN providers, MAXCDN is the overall good and balanced one.
